The Hospitality Sales and Marketing Association International (HSMAI) Foundation today announced a new mission to tackle head-on a compelling, timely issue the hospitality industry is facing: talent and leadership development in sales, marketing, and revenue management. The foundation's reenergized efforts include an initiative with the U.S. Chamber of Commerce Foundation Hiring our Heroes, a new partnership to help better qualify interest with Aethos' respected skill assessment psychometrics, and a joint effort with International CHRIE to help better attract and educate hospitality talent. In addition, a new fundraising campaign has been launched to help support the talent needed to continue driving the industry's top-line revenue goals - spearheaded by the Foundation's new chairman, Agnelo Fernandes, chief strategy officer, and executive vice president for California's Terranea Resort; Honorary Campaign Chair Mike Leven, CEO, Georgia Aquarium; and Campaign Committee Chair Michelle Woodley, president, Preferred Hotels. The Foundation will collaborate industry-wide throughout 2019 to implement initiatives that attract, develop and engage talent in sales, marketing, and revenue management.
